Subject: DR drill Thursday — cron drift piece

Hey, quick heads-up for your on-call shift. During Thursday's disaster-recovery drill we're replaying the cron drift incident from the Marlow cluster — schedulers slipping ~40s per hour after a failover. Your job: confirm the drift monitor fires, then fail jobs back to the Quillbrook standby. Nothing destructive; it's all sandboxed. One gotcha: the standby's sealed job store needs manual unlocking before replays will run. You'll want the recovery passphrase noted below.

strongbox words: raldor-eliir-lamael

Handover: ProctorLine queue on Veritas Hall exams is backed up again. Drained twice during my shift; root cause is the retry storm from the Quillmark webhook, not fixed. If depth passes 5k, pause the intake worker, let consumers catch up, resume. Do not restart the scheduler — it double-enqueues. Ticket PL-injection tracking is with Marisol; she's out until Thursday. Watch the 02:00 batch window closely. If anything breaks beyond the runbook, escalate to the queue owner directly.

billing contact of yafog-bahif = lamvan@ferracorp.example

Subject: Memtrace cut-over complete

Team,

Cut-over to Memtrace v2 for GPU memory profiling finished last night. Old v1 agents are disabled; any tickets referencing v1 dashboards should be closed as resolved-by-migration. Sampling overhead is now under 2% and allocation traces include kernel names. Known gap: profiles older than 30 days were not migrated. Point customers at the v2 docs for setup questions. For reference when troubleshooting, the agent now runs with the following configuration.

settings of bagaf-bawip:
[aldax]
port = 5000
region = south-4
host = aldax.brasklabs.corp
team = brivan
timeout_ms = 2000
retries = 2

Capacity note for the Quillhaven rollout: the Dovetail load balancer marks nodes unhealthy after consecutive probe failures, and our app's warmup takes longer than the default grace window. To avoid flapping during deploys, we slowed probe cadence and raised the failure threshold, trading slower eviction for stability. The agreed settings are listed below.

tuning table, kawep-tawif:
CAPS = {
    "olidor": 80,
    "belion": 7,
    "quenys": 225,
    "druox": 839,
    "fraath": 482,
}